i have the eibach pro kit, tokico d-specs, bmr lca's, and bmr panhard bar and support. all are adjustable. i still need a few things to make it real nice, but with just those it does handle pretty well. i'll just be glad when all this sand is off the roads so i can really push it. i also have some bfg kdw2's. 285/40's on back and 255/40's on front. both are on an 18' rim.
when i put on the wheels and tires it also rode smoother than the stock

here it an idea, go to your nearest Airport and rent a Hertz's Rent-A-Racer: 2006 Shelby GTH. it's a GT Automatic with 3.55 gears, larger intake, pulleys and some suspention stuff. Drive it for a day, have some fun...

I have owned my 2005 GT since June 05 and I have 33,000 miles, and I love this car, Best Mustang ford ever built. No issues or complaints, no rattles or sqeeks, and like others have said, the sound of the engine is awsome.

Get 4.10 gears installed, a must for N/A cars (3.73 for Boosted cars.)
Get the JLT II Cold Air Intake or the C&L CAI both have the same HP Gains, C&L looks nicer but the JLT is 100 bucks cheaper, get the SCT XCAL Handheld Tuner with a Brentspeed or Evolution Tunes (Best Caned tunes) or find a local mustang shop that can do a Dyno Tune...

Some people hate Underdrive pulleys but I like mine, the engine spins up quicker, and you get a few more ponies... No problems with them at all.
